What Is a Right Angle Clamp?

A right angle clamp is a device specifically designed to hold two materials at a 90-degree angle while being assembled, glued, or welded. Its design typically features two clamping jaws that keep the materials steady and perfectly aligned. Whether you are building a picture frame, drawer, or cabinet, a right angle clamp ensures your joints are clean and precise.

Unlike general-purpose clamps, right angle clamps focus on corner alignment. Their unique shape allows them to secure two perpendicular surfaces with ease, all while leaving your hands free to work on other tasks.

Tips for Using a Right Angle Clamp Effectively

  1. Choose the Right Size
    Ensure your right angle clamp matches the dimensions of your materials for a secure fit. Multiple clamp sizes may be needed for varied projects.

  2. Secure Firmly Without Over-tightening
    While alignment is important, excessive pressure may damage your materials, especially softer woods.

  3. Measure Twice, Clamp Once
    Always double-check your measurements before clamping to save time and avoid misaligned joints.
